Powered gravel caravan site
Liked We had a fairly level gravel pitch and a nice amount of grass, great for staking the dog, and a wooden picnic table with benches which as we were only there one night saved us fishing out our own table and chairs. We had a nice view across fields and an attractive wild flower bed.
The ladies shower block was clean (2 loos & 2 showers) and there was good "al fresco" washing up facilities just outside the block.
It was good that there was a field to exercise the dogs although it could be better cared for.
The location enabled us to meet up with people who live nearby.
Disliked The fact that we could not get dinner at the pub. We did try to book before arriving in the afternoon but it was a busy Saturday evening and they were full. There was only 2 of us and we'd have been very happy to have collected food and taken it back to the van had that been an option. We were told we could still get a pizza but when my husband went to order they said the weren't doing them anymore because the pub was busy.
The Royal Oak that we could have walked to was also full and despite deciding we would have to get back in the Motorhome, not ideal after arriving at your site after a long drive, we couldn't get a table at two further pubs, The Black Lake Inn had availability but told us they weren't dog friendly! Apparently they take Guide Dogs but not Hearing Dogs so beware!! I did point out that Hearing Dogs have the same legal rights as Guide Dogs but frankly by then I didn't want to go there anyway.
We will try C.B.'s again for an overnight stop but only if we can make a dinner reservation first.

A lovely place to stay.Clean, friendly, loads of walks from site. Pub.
Power optional grass caravan site
Liked Nearly everything. Pitch, pub, owner, location, walks everywhere so bring a map.
Owner very interesting to talk to re history of the village. Beautiful church opposite. Gorgeous wild flower planting at the bottom of site. Clean and perfectly functional shower and toilets. Pub staff lovely.
Disliked It was quiet when we visited, just after school holidays but the site I imagine would benefit from a few more loos and showers during busy periods. Would definitely visit again though. Lovely 😍
